The government of Pará launched, this Monday (24), the program "For All of Them", expanding the free offer of health and protection services aimed at the male audience. The initiative complements the actions already developed by the program "For All of Them", strengthening the state policy of comprehensive care and ensuring that more families in Pará have access to specialized care and services. The launch event took place at the Usina da Paz in the Bengui neighborhood of Belém and attracted a large audience throughout the morning.
With the new program, the male audience will have access to consultations with general practitioners, cardiologists, and urologists, as well as exams such as electrocardiograms and ultrasounds of the prostate, kidneys, urinary tract, and total abdomen, all performed using a new modern trailer structured for the services.

Expansion of services — During the launch of the program "For All of Them", the population also had access to the services already offered by the program "For All of Them", such as document issuance; medical and dental consultations; mammography, ultrasound, and ophthalmology exams; selection of frames for the production of prescription glasses; rapid tests for disease detection; vaccination; health guidance for women; referrals for specialized consultations and exams; registration for the issuance of the Identification Card for Persons with Autism Spectrum Disorder (Ciptea); aesthetic services; cultural attractions; raffles; recreational activities for children; services from the State Public Defender's Office; and health services for pets, among others.

Delivery of glasses - In addition to the offer of services and care, the action also ensured the delivery of 1,119 new prescription glasses to people served in the action held on September 9, also at the Usina da Paz in the Bengui neighborhood, as can be seen here.
